Automatically optimizing resource usage on a target database management system to increase workload performance

    公开(公告)号:GB2586109A

    公开(公告)日:2021-02-03

    申请号:GB202018112

    申请日:2019-05-07

    Applicant: IBM

    Abstract: Loading a set of data into a target database management system (DBMS) from a source DBMS to increase workload performance and decrease resource usage is provided. Using a size and a change rate of tables eligible to be offloaded to the target DBMS, a total central processor unit (CPU) cost corresponding to loading the set of data into to the target DBMS and workload cost savings corresponding to executing one or more workloads on the target DBMS is determined based on a set of one or more load strategies. The total CPU cost is compared with the workload cost savings of each load strategy. An optimal load strategy is selected based on comparing the total CPU cost with the workload cost savings of each load strategy. The set of data is automatically loaded into to the target DBMS from the source DBMS in accordance with the selected optimal load strategy.

    Archiving a table in a data analysis system

    公开(公告)号:GB2628381A

    公开(公告)日:2024-09-25

    申请号:GB202304143

    申请日:2023-03-22

    Applicant: IBM

    Abstract: The present disclosure relates a method and system for archiving data in a data analysis system comprising a source database table 601.1 and a target database table 602.1 corresponding to the source table, wherein a data synchronisation enables a replication of data of the source table to the target database. The method comprises receiving a request to archive a source partition P1,P2 of a source table of source database system of the data analysis system. In response to determining that the source table is partitioned by range, the source partition is locked for preventing changes of the source partition 601.2. In response to determining that the source partition is synchronized with the corresponding partition in the target table 602.2, data in the source partition is removed from the source table 601.3. At the target database system a first database view 604 may be created representing the non-archived partitions, and a second database view 605 representing the archived and non-archived partitions, wherein execution of a query is performed using the second database view.

    Automatically optimizing resource usage on a target database management system to increase workload performance

    公开(公告)号:GB2586109B

    公开(公告)日:2021-07-14

    申请号:GB202018112

    申请日:2019-05-07

    Applicant: IBM

    Abstract: Loading a set of data into a target database management system (DBMS) from a source DBMS to increase workload performance and decrease resource usage is provided. Using a size and a change rate of tables eligible to be offloaded to the target DBMS, a total central processor unit (CPU) cost corresponding to loading the set of data into to the target DBMS and workload cost savings corresponding to executing one or more workloads on the target DBMS is determined based on a set of one or more load strategies. The total CPU cost is compared with the workload cost savings of each load strategy. An optimal load strategy is selected based on comparing the total CPU cost with the workload cost savings of each load strategy. The set of data is automatically loaded into to the target DBMS from the source DBMS in accordance with the selected optimal load strategy.

Patent Agency Ranking